Does HiFi Recovery Corps offer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T)?
Yes, HiFi Recovery Corps provides medication-assisted treatment (MAT). MAT combines FDA-approved medications such as buprenorphine or naltrexone with counseling to treat alcohol and opioid use disorders.
Does HiFi Recovery Corps treat co-occurring mental health disorders?
Yes, HiFi Recovery Corps offers dual diagnosis treatment for individuals with co-occurring substance use and mental health disorders such as depression, anxiety, PTSD, and bipolar disorder.
